Endowments
An endowment is a permanent fund in which the
principle is invested and the earnings are used
to support students. Endowed funds support in
perpetuity, programs or purposes designated by
the donor. Unrestricted endowed funds are
especially critical because they allow the
college to respond to challenges and
opportunities as they change over time.
